mesonOne entry found. Main Entry: me·son Pronunciation: \ˈmez-ˌän, ˈmēz-, ˈmēs-, ˈmes-\ Function: noun : any of a group of unstable elementary particles that are subject to nuclear forces and have masses much greater than that of the electron —me·son·ic \me-ˈzän-ik, mē-, -ˈsän-\ adjective
